    I very much enjoyed playing Ryuutama, and *big thanks* to Joe for running it!! Since I couldn't join the talk session I typed out my thoughts here.
    Character creation - I made my own character, and found it to be very straightforward. I started with the pre-made farmer sheet and then adapted with things I found interesting as I read through the book. It was very helpful that the book had an example filled out character sheet.
    Rules- fully agree that while they were fairly light, they were quality. The explanation for how Skills worked made sense, the difficulty chart for the GM was very helpful, and I enjoyed the customization possible for unique situations.
    A note on the condition rolls and travel rolls - losing half hp was not the only option for a poor condition roll. A die could be downgraded for the day, or a condition like poisoned or injured could have been applied. There were other options available. And since my character had abilities and spells to help cure conditions, I would have liked to explore those further.
    I think the travel rolls would have been less... dry? I'm not sure what word to use here... if there had been a little space for us talking in character in those moments, or more description of the environment and weather to interact with. There are some lovely little example texts in the book for that.
    That said, not everyone *wants* to run or play a travel based game. And for those people, I'd say Ryuutama is probably not the right system for them.
    Flavor wise I adored this game. The monsters were quirky and fun. The social interaction pieces were there. The detailed items with boosts to certain weather or terrain types made me want to play more! I love a good "collect the stuff" kind of game, and Ryuutama feels well suited to that.
